S/Sgt Erskin Harris enlisted on 1 September 1943 at Little Rock, Arkansas.

He joined his unit from a replacement depot on 22 June 1944 and was lightly wounded on 6 July 1944. He was promoted from Private First Class to Sergeant on 25 July and to Staff Sergeant on 18 August 1944.

In the group photo, Sgt. Harris, called Parnell by his family, is the second from the left. His brother Cecil Harris, who also served in WWII in Burma and China, is on the far right. This photo was taken the day before Sgt. Harris left home to go to Europe.
